Practical Considerations for Sellers

Before listing any finished product with the 96 embroidery design, there are several practical steps you should take to ensure it performs well in real-world applications:

  1. Test Stitch First: Always download the digital embroidery file and test it on fabric before mass production. Check how it looks in different thread colors and on various materials.
  2. Photograph the Sample: Once stitched, photograph the sample on actual products like a tote bag or sweatshirt. This helps you visualize how the design will appear in your Etsy listings or at craft fairs.
  3. Review Stitch Density: High-density areas may require additional stabilizer to prevent puckering or distortion. Make sure the design lays flat after stitching.
  4. Confirm Hoop Size: If hoop size details aren’t listed, check the Creative Fabrica product page. Some designs need larger hoops to accommodate their full size, especially if they’re meant for bigger items like pillow covers or blankets.
  5. Check Thread Color Options: Many buyers appreciate seeing multiple thread color variations. Use the provided mockups or create your own to showcase the design’s flexibility.
  6. Ensure Readability in Thumbnails: On platforms like Etsy, the first impression is everything. Test how visible the number 96 is in thumbnail size to avoid losing potential sales due to unclear imagery.
  7. Understand Licensing: Review the Creative Fabrica licensing terms carefully. If you plan to sell the finished product, confirm whether commercial use is permitted and under what conditions.
